hasti-m
05-18-2009, 06:35 PM
:59: MS-DO S
داستان سیستم عامل با Dos شروع می شود. سیستم عامل Dos یعنی Disk Operating System در اوایل دهه ی 80 توسط موسسین شرکت مایکروسافت یعنی Paul Allen و Bill Gates برای کامپیوترهای شخصی ایجاد شد. در این سیستم عامل دستورات که به صورت متن هستند، توسط کاربر به کامپیوتر داده می شوند. بنابراین افرادی که از این سیستم عامل استفاده می کنند باید در مورد فرمان ها اطلاعات کافی داشته باشند.
هرچند که شروع به کار Dos با موفقیت همراه بود اما استفاده از آن برای افراد مبتدی کمی مشکل به نظر می رسید. چرا که اگر فرد دستورات Dos را نداند، می توان گفت که نمی تواند کاری انجام دهد. به همین دلیل امروزه اکثرا" افراد برنامه نویس با تجربه و کسانی که قبل از رواج رابط کاربر گرافیکی(Graphical User Interface) GUI از کامپیوتر استفاده می کردند، از این سیستم عامل بهره می گیرند. البته با تولید نرم افزارهایی مثل سیستم عامل Mac OS محصول شرکت Apple و ویندوز محصول شرکت مایکروسافت، Dos نیز از نظر افتاد.
● Mac OS
در سال 1984 شرکت Apple دنیای کامپیوتر را با معرفی مکینتاش (Macintosh) برای همیشه عوض کرد. کامپیوترهای ساخت Apple از سیستم عامل مخصوص خود یعنی Mac استفاده می کنند. این سیستم عامل بر روی کامپیوترهای Power Mac G3 -iMac و iBook اجرا می شود. در این سیستم عامل دستورات بر روی شمایل (icon) هایی نوشته می شوند که کاربر می تواند با استفاده از Mouse این دستورها را اجرا کند.
سیستم Mac اولین سیستم عاملی بود که دارای GUI بود و همین مورد باعث شد که خیلی از مردم به این نرم افزار علاقه مند شوند. صاحبان شرکت Apple تلاش می کردند که تا حدامکان نظر مشتری را جلب کنند و باید گفت که تا حد زیادی نیز در این کار موفق بودند چرا که در همان سال اول، فروشی حدود 800 هزار کامپیوتر داشتند که البته این رقم برای طرفداران Mac تعجب آور نبود. زیرا این عده معتقدند که سیستم عامل Mac OS بخصوص نسخه8/1 آن از لحاظ اجرا و سادگی خیلی بهتر از ویندوز است.
با این وجود نکته ای را باید مدنظر داشت و آن اینکه: کامپیوترهای مکینتاش فقط حدود 4 درصد از کل بازار کامپیوترهای شخصی را به خود اختصاص می دهند. در ضمن چون شرکت های تولید نرم افزار وسایل جانبی کامپیوتر معمولا" چیزهایی را تولید می کنند که فروش بالایی داشته باشند، یافتن نرم افزار و وسایل جانبی Mac گاهی اوقات بسیار دشوار است. البته این مورد برای طرفداران واقعی Mac مشکلی نیست. اما برای بسیاری از خریداران کامپیوتر داشتن کامپیوتر مکینتاش علی رغم کیفیت خوب سیستم عامل Mac OS به درد سر آن نمی ارزد. و در اینجاست که سیستم عامل ویندوز مطرح می شود.
● Windows
پس از کسب موفقیت Apple ، مایکروسافت سریعا" دست به کار شد تا سیستم عاملی تولید کند که استفاده از آن برای کاربر آسان باشد، تا این که در سال 1985 ویندوز 1/0 را به بازار روانه کرد. در این سیستم عامل نیز از icon و Mouse استفاده می شد که این کار باعث شد تلاش های مکینتاش تحت تاثیر قرار بگیرد. با افزایش انتظارات مردم از مایکروسافت و تلاش های آنان، سرانجام در سال 1992 ویندوز 3/1 و سپس در سال 1995 ویندوز 95 (Win 95) به بازار آمدند. اکنون ویندوز در اشکال گوناگون دردسترس است.
مثلا" ویندوز 98 که برای کارهای شخصی و کارهای تجاری کوچک قابل استفاده است، ویندوز NT برای کارهای گروهی کامپیوترها در شبکه، ویندوز CE برای کامپیوترهای کوچک Palmtop (کامپیوترهایی که به کامپیوتر دستی معروفند). تعداد افرادی که امروزه در کل دنیا از ویندوز استفاده می کنند حدود 250 میلیون نفر تخمین زده می شوند. با این حال مایکروسافت هنوز نتوانسته است بازار سیستم عامل جهان را به دست بگیرد.
● OS/2
اگر شما به دنبال سیستم عامل برای جایگزینی ویندوز هستید که در ضمن سازگار با PC باشد سیستم عامل OS/2 از شرکت IBM پیشنهاد می شود. شرکت IBM که اکنون یکی از شرکت های موفق در کامپیوتر به شمار می رود، در ابتدا خیلی در کار خود وارد نبود. بنابراین تصمیم گرفت که با افراد و شرکت های دیگری برای گسترش و توسعه سیستم عامل قرارداد امضا کند. مثلا" مانند Gatesو Allen در شرکت مایکروسافت در مورد سیستم عامل Dos . این کار باعث شد که فروش IBM بسیار خوب شود به طوری که شرکت های دیگر هم تصمیم گرفتند به جرگه ی شرکت های تولید کننده کامپیوترهای شخصی بپیوندند. بنابراین با اخذ مجوز از IBM شروع به تولید وسایل سازگار با IBM کردند و چون مایکروسافت هم حقوق Dos را در اختیار داشت به موقعیت ایده آلی رسیده بود. توافق و همکاری مایکروسافت و IBM تا سال 1993 ادامه داشت.
در ابتدای همکاری دو شرکت فوق، نسخه ی ابتدایی OS/2 ترکیبی از سیستم عامل متنی مثل Dos و GUI مثل ویندوز بود. اکنون نسخه ی نهایی یعنی OS/2 Warp 4 می تواند برنامه های کاربردی ویژه OS/2 و Dos و ویندوز 3/1 را اجرا کند. لازم به یادآوری است که این سیستم عامل قادر به اجرای برنامه های کاربردی ویندوز 95 و 98 نمی باشد.
حافظه ی RAM که این سیستم عامل احتیاج دارد 4 مگابایت است که حدودا" نصف حافظه ای است که برای اجرای Win 95 لازم است. این نرم افزار کلیه ی کارها اعم از دسترسی به اینترنت را داراست . با این وجود فقط حدود 14 میلیون کپی از OS/2 Warp 4 در سراسر جهان به فروش رسیده است.
● Linux
یکی دیگر از سیستم های عامل که در شبکه های خدمات دهنده(Server) و ایستگاه های کاری (Work Station) کاربرد فراوانی دارد، Linux می باشد. Linux سیستم توانمندی است که در سال 1969 توسعه یافته و بر مبنای زبان C می باشد. در Unix هم مثل Dos فرمان ها باید توسط کاربر وارد شوند. این سیستم عامل حدود 600 فرمان دارد. هر چند کاربرد اصلی آن در شبکه ها می باشد اما می توان از آن در کامپیوترهای شخصی هم استفاده کرد. اما هزینه ی آن چندین برابر کپی کامل ویندوز 98 می باشد. علیرغم معایبی که این سیستم عامل دارد؛ کاربران حرفه ای Unix را به خاطر پایداری و توانایی زیاد و قابلیت تغییر آن ترجیح می دهند.
در سال 1990 شخصی به نام Linux Torvald که دانشجوی رشته ی کامپیوتر در دانشگاه هلسینکی بود Linux را توسعه داد. نسخه های Linux را می توان از صدها سایت شبکه و یا با تهیه ی CD-RAM به دست آورد. بعضی نسخه ها مثل Red Hat (که توسط شرکت نرم افزاری Red Hat منتشر شد) حدود 50 دلار قیمت داشت که معمولا" همراه با کدهای مبدا (Source code) کاملی بود که شامل گلچینی از نرم افزارهای سودمند با Linux و ابزار برنامه نویسی بود. به دلیل توانایی linux در اجرا کردن کلیه ی برنامه های کاربردی ویندوز، تعدادی از نویسندگان نرم افزار سعی داشتند برنامه ای بنویسند که با Linux اجرا شود. مثلا" نرم افزار جامع اداری Corel Word Perfect Office 2000 که دارای برنامه ی واژه پردازWord perfectq است، و یا Netscape که نرم افزار Navigator 4/04 را که مرورگر WWW و سازگار با Linux است را تولید کرده اند.
سیستم عامل Linux برای کسانی که به نمایش خوب و پایداری بالای Linux احتیاج دارند تا توسط کامپیوترهای شخصی از Web یا شبکه های خدمات دهنده با قیمت کم استفاده کنند، ایده آل است. برای این که این سیستم عامل، GUI داشته باشد باید از نرم افزارهای مبدل مثل X Windows استفاده کرد. با تمام اوصاف، حدود 7 میلیون نفر در سراسر جهان وجود دارند که از Linuxاستفاده می کنند که این رقم رو به رشد است و رقیبی جدی برای ویندوز به شمار می رود.
● Beos سیستم عامل Beos تولید شرکت Be می باشد و نسخه ی جدید آن یک GUI توسعه یافته است. از این نرم افزار می توانید در کنار سیستم عامل اصلی خود استفاده کنید. بنابراین می توانید علاوه بر برنامه های کاربردی مربوط به سیستم عامل خود، از برنامه های مربوط به Beos بهره مند شوید.
داستان سیستم عامل با Dos شروع می شود. سیستم عامل Dos یعنی Disk Operating System در اوایل دهه ی 80 توسط موسسین شرکت مایکروسافت یعنی Paul Allen و Bill Gates برای کامپیوترهای شخصی ایجاد شد. در این سیستم عامل دستورات که به صورت متن هستند، توسط کاربر به کامپیوتر داده می شوند. بنابراین افرادی که از این سیستم عامل استفاده می کنند باید در مورد فرمان ها اطلاعات کافی داشته باشند.
هرچند که شروع به کار Dos با موفقیت همراه بود اما استفاده از آن برای افراد مبتدی کمی مشکل به نظر می رسید. چرا که اگر فرد دستورات Dos را نداند، می توان گفت که نمی تواند کاری انجام دهد. به همین دلیل امروزه اکثرا" افراد برنامه نویس با تجربه و کسانی که قبل از رواج رابط کاربر گرافیکی(Graphical User Interface) GUI از کامپیوتر استفاده می کردند، از این سیستم عامل بهره می گیرند. البته با تولید نرم افزارهایی مثل سیستم عامل Mac OS محصول شرکت Apple و ویندوز محصول شرکت مایکروسافت، Dos نیز از نظر افتاد.
● Mac OS
در سال 1984 شرکت Apple دنیای کامپیوتر را با معرفی مکینتاش (Macintosh) برای همیشه عوض کرد. کامپیوترهای ساخت Apple از سیستم عامل مخصوص خود یعنی Mac استفاده می کنند. این سیستم عامل بر روی کامپیوترهای Power Mac G3 -iMac و iBook اجرا می شود. در این سیستم عامل دستورات بر روی شمایل (icon) هایی نوشته می شوند که کاربر می تواند با استفاده از Mouse این دستورها را اجرا کند.
سیستم Mac اولین سیستم عاملی بود که دارای GUI بود و همین مورد باعث شد که خیلی از مردم به این نرم افزار علاقه مند شوند. صاحبان شرکت Apple تلاش می کردند که تا حدامکان نظر مشتری را جلب کنند و باید گفت که تا حد زیادی نیز در این کار موفق بودند چرا که در همان سال اول، فروشی حدود 800 هزار کامپیوتر داشتند که البته این رقم برای طرفداران Mac تعجب آور نبود. زیرا این عده معتقدند که سیستم عامل Mac OS بخصوص نسخه8/1 آن از لحاظ اجرا و سادگی خیلی بهتر از ویندوز است.
با این وجود نکته ای را باید مدنظر داشت و آن اینکه: کامپیوترهای مکینتاش فقط حدود 4 درصد از کل بازار کامپیوترهای شخصی را به خود اختصاص می دهند. در ضمن چون شرکت های تولید نرم افزار وسایل جانبی کامپیوتر معمولا" چیزهایی را تولید می کنند که فروش بالایی داشته باشند، یافتن نرم افزار و وسایل جانبی Mac گاهی اوقات بسیار دشوار است. البته این مورد برای طرفداران واقعی Mac مشکلی نیست. اما برای بسیاری از خریداران کامپیوتر داشتن کامپیوتر مکینتاش علی رغم کیفیت خوب سیستم عامل Mac OS به درد سر آن نمی ارزد. و در اینجاست که سیستم عامل ویندوز مطرح می شود.
● Windows
پس از کسب موفقیت Apple ، مایکروسافت سریعا" دست به کار شد تا سیستم عاملی تولید کند که استفاده از آن برای کاربر آسان باشد، تا این که در سال 1985 ویندوز 1/0 را به بازار روانه کرد. در این سیستم عامل نیز از icon و Mouse استفاده می شد که این کار باعث شد تلاش های مکینتاش تحت تاثیر قرار بگیرد. با افزایش انتظارات مردم از مایکروسافت و تلاش های آنان، سرانجام در سال 1992 ویندوز 3/1 و سپس در سال 1995 ویندوز 95 (Win 95) به بازار آمدند. اکنون ویندوز در اشکال گوناگون دردسترس است.
مثلا" ویندوز 98 که برای کارهای شخصی و کارهای تجاری کوچک قابل استفاده است، ویندوز NT برای کارهای گروهی کامپیوترها در شبکه، ویندوز CE برای کامپیوترهای کوچک Palmtop (کامپیوترهایی که به کامپیوتر دستی معروفند). تعداد افرادی که امروزه در کل دنیا از ویندوز استفاده می کنند حدود 250 میلیون نفر تخمین زده می شوند. با این حال مایکروسافت هنوز نتوانسته است بازار سیستم عامل جهان را به دست بگیرد.
● OS/2
اگر شما به دنبال سیستم عامل برای جایگزینی ویندوز هستید که در ضمن سازگار با PC باشد سیستم عامل OS/2 از شرکت IBM پیشنهاد می شود. شرکت IBM که اکنون یکی از شرکت های موفق در کامپیوتر به شمار می رود، در ابتدا خیلی در کار خود وارد نبود. بنابراین تصمیم گرفت که با افراد و شرکت های دیگری برای گسترش و توسعه سیستم عامل قرارداد امضا کند. مثلا" مانند Gatesو Allen در شرکت مایکروسافت در مورد سیستم عامل Dos . این کار باعث شد که فروش IBM بسیار خوب شود به طوری که شرکت های دیگر هم تصمیم گرفتند به جرگه ی شرکت های تولید کننده کامپیوترهای شخصی بپیوندند. بنابراین با اخذ مجوز از IBM شروع به تولید وسایل سازگار با IBM کردند و چون مایکروسافت هم حقوق Dos را در اختیار داشت به موقعیت ایده آلی رسیده بود. توافق و همکاری مایکروسافت و IBM تا سال 1993 ادامه داشت.
در ابتدای همکاری دو شرکت فوق، نسخه ی ابتدایی OS/2 ترکیبی از سیستم عامل متنی مثل Dos و GUI مثل ویندوز بود. اکنون نسخه ی نهایی یعنی OS/2 Warp 4 می تواند برنامه های کاربردی ویژه OS/2 و Dos و ویندوز 3/1 را اجرا کند. لازم به یادآوری است که این سیستم عامل قادر به اجرای برنامه های کاربردی ویندوز 95 و 98 نمی باشد.
حافظه ی RAM که این سیستم عامل احتیاج دارد 4 مگابایت است که حدودا" نصف حافظه ای است که برای اجرای Win 95 لازم است. این نرم افزار کلیه ی کارها اعم از دسترسی به اینترنت را داراست . با این وجود فقط حدود 14 میلیون کپی از OS/2 Warp 4 در سراسر جهان به فروش رسیده است.
● Linux
یکی دیگر از سیستم های عامل که در شبکه های خدمات دهنده(Server) و ایستگاه های کاری (Work Station) کاربرد فراوانی دارد، Linux می باشد. Linux سیستم توانمندی است که در سال 1969 توسعه یافته و بر مبنای زبان C می باشد. در Unix هم مثل Dos فرمان ها باید توسط کاربر وارد شوند. این سیستم عامل حدود 600 فرمان دارد. هر چند کاربرد اصلی آن در شبکه ها می باشد اما می توان از آن در کامپیوترهای شخصی هم استفاده کرد. اما هزینه ی آن چندین برابر کپی کامل ویندوز 98 می باشد. علیرغم معایبی که این سیستم عامل دارد؛ کاربران حرفه ای Unix را به خاطر پایداری و توانایی زیاد و قابلیت تغییر آن ترجیح می دهند.
در سال 1990 شخصی به نام Linux Torvald که دانشجوی رشته ی کامپیوتر در دانشگاه هلسینکی بود Linux را توسعه داد. نسخه های Linux را می توان از صدها سایت شبکه و یا با تهیه ی CD-RAM به دست آورد. بعضی نسخه ها مثل Red Hat (که توسط شرکت نرم افزاری Red Hat منتشر شد) حدود 50 دلار قیمت داشت که معمولا" همراه با کدهای مبدا (Source code) کاملی بود که شامل گلچینی از نرم افزارهای سودمند با Linux و ابزار برنامه نویسی بود. به دلیل توانایی linux در اجرا کردن کلیه ی برنامه های کاربردی ویندوز، تعدادی از نویسندگان نرم افزار سعی داشتند برنامه ای بنویسند که با Linux اجرا شود. مثلا" نرم افزار جامع اداری Corel Word Perfect Office 2000 که دارای برنامه ی واژه پردازWord perfectq است، و یا Netscape که نرم افزار Navigator 4/04 را که مرورگر WWW و سازگار با Linux است را تولید کرده اند.
سیستم عامل Linux برای کسانی که به نمایش خوب و پایداری بالای Linux احتیاج دارند تا توسط کامپیوترهای شخصی از Web یا شبکه های خدمات دهنده با قیمت کم استفاده کنند، ایده آل است. برای این که این سیستم عامل، GUI داشته باشد باید از نرم افزارهای مبدل مثل X Windows استفاده کرد. با تمام اوصاف، حدود 7 میلیون نفر در سراسر جهان وجود دارند که از Linuxاستفاده می کنند که این رقم رو به رشد است و رقیبی جدی برای ویندوز به شمار می رود.
● Beos سیستم عامل Beos تولید شرکت Be می باشد و نسخه ی جدید آن یک GUI توسعه یافته است. از این نرم افزار می توانید در کنار سیستم عامل اصلی خود استفاده کنید. بنابراین می توانید علاوه بر برنامه های کاربردی مربوط به سیستم عامل خود، از برنامه های مربوط به Beos بهره مند شوید.